A Procurement Specialist typically handles sourcing goods and services, evaluating suppliers, and negotiating contracts. These professionals are vital in managing relationships with suppliers and ensuring the best deals are made. Supply Chain Analysts are responsible for overseeing and improving an organization's supply chain operations. They analyze data, identify trends, and propose solutions to optimize efficiency and reduce costs. Negotiations Consultants help businesses improve their negotiation skills and strategies. They work with various departments to identify opportunities for better deals, build strong relationships with suppliers, and train personnel on effective negotiation techniques. Contract Managers oversee the entire contract lifecycle, from drafting to execution and monitoring. They ensure that agreements align with business objectives, minimize risks, and maintain compliance with legal and regulatory requirements. Lastly, Vendor Managers focus on managing relationships with external vendors to maximize value and minimize risks. They are responsible for selecting, onboarding, monitoring, and terminating vendor contracts.
